Man Utd linked with move for two Euro 2024 stars in huge double transfer

Manchester United are reportedly tracking two players at the Euro 2024 tournament in Germany.

Manchester United have been linked with two stars of Euro 2024 after the summer transfer window opened.

United parted company with eight players earlier this month and Erik ten Hag will be looking for new additions after Sir Jim Ratcliffe elected to keep him at the helm.

And Portuguese outlet A Bola, via Sport Witness, claim United are interested in two Sporting CP players who have featured at the tournament in Germany.

Morten Hjulmand's stock has risen after a superb strike to equalise for Denmark against England on Thursday.

The midfielder fired a unstoppable effort past Jordan Pickford in the first half, capping off a fine display.

Hjulmand, who has an Arsenal tattoo only joined Sporting in the summer of 2023 for a fee of €18 million but helped the Lisbon outfit win the Primeira Liga in his first season and was named in the Team of the Year in Portugal.

He has been linked with United before and the Red Devils are still believed to be keeping tabs.

However, the 24-year-old is extremely well thought of at Sporting and seen as one of the "untouchables" at the club.

Any team wanting to bring him in will have to fork out €80 million for his services as that is the release clause in his contract.

But it's also claimed that United could make a move for his teammate Goncalo Inacio, who is part of Portugal's squad for the showpiece in Germany.

The 22-year-old centre-back came off the bench in the late comeback win over the Czech Republic on Tuesday.

He also has a release clause to the tune of €60 million and it's said United are "prepared to advance" for him.

United are desperate for a new central defender, with Jarrad Branthwaite and Leny Yoro also targets.
